disorganized speech

incoherent speech. This may be speech in which ideas shift from one subject to another seemingly unrelated subject, sometimes described as loosening of associations. Other types of disorganized speech include responding to questions in an irrelevant way, reaching illogical conclusions, and making up words. See neologism; paralogia.

profile of a disorder

a drawn or mechanically generated outline, often a graph, representing the symptoms and characteristics of a disorder.
